The motors are not designed for direct connection to the three-phase system but have to be operated via an
electronic converter. Direct connection to the system may destroy the motor.
Winding, insulation system
The insulation materials we use ensure insulation class 155(F) to DINEN60034. Therefore, the winding temperature rise
may be max. 105K at a coolant temperature of +40°C. We also use insulation materials with the temperature profile TI200
of class 180(H) to increase the reliability of the motors.
The insulation system of the motors is designed such that they can be connected to a converter with a maximum d.c. link

The maximum permissible rate of voltage rise (dU/dt) at the motor terminals may be max. 4kV/µs. The overvoltage at the
motor terminals must not exceed 1.56kV. It may be necessary to use motor current filters or reactors to achieve these
values.
Separately driven fan
The motors DUF are forced-air-cooled by an axial fan. The connection data are given on the motor nameplate. The necessary ter-
minal plug is included in the delivery of the motor.

The DUM6 motors are equipped with 2-pole resolvers, size 15, for speed and shaft position control..
Speed and shaft position measuring system/resolver
The measuring system of synchronous motors (DUM6) must be adjusted to the respective converter. Any mis-
adjustment may lead to uncontrolled motor response or complete failure of the motor.
Note:
2-pole resolvers are installed as standard. Other resolver pole numbers or other measuring systems are available
(e.g. absolute sine-cosine encoders).
